Hi. The steering wheel on my mk2 2004 berlingo was loose. I got the airbag off carefully , making sure I didint disturb it to much, tightened the wheel and put back together. The airbag light has come on the dash when I re connected the battery. Anyone any ideas on how I can get the light off. Thanks

It's possible the clockspring is damaged or mis-set. This is part of the COMMs unit or control hub, accessed by removal of the steering wheel.
When adjusting it prior to install, make sure the little indexing arrows match up perfectly. They're on the rotating ring and its surround.
